Our club has competition leos. They are handed out to the girls for competitions. They wear then and return them and the coach washes them ready for the next comp. They are long sleeved and completely custom designed and made by Milano.
We have a tracksuit that girls can buy if they want. £15 for tracksuit bottoms with the gym name printed on it and £30 for a zipped hoody with the gymn name spelt out in gems on the back.
For warm up in competitions the girls are asked to wear black leggings and then a club t-shirt - £11.

The year before OG started on team, they changed leotards (too many teams with red and black... so we switched and went with columbia blue... and navy blue warm ups). The next year (OG's first), GK messed up one of our sleeves but it was close. She wore that leotard for 2 years... and we kept the same style. Her 3rd year, GK discontinued our velvet and substituted regular nylon - didn't look good on the older gymnasts... so, for year 4, HC decided to let the girls choose. All the girls got to go through the entire GK competitive catalog and pick designs and colors. Colors changed to columbia blue and black and white. There were 4 top contenders, so HC printed the mock-ups with our colors. Then the girls had to vote for one of them... Narrowed it down to top 2 and one more round of voting. The girls (other than my gymmies and 3 others) didn't even pay attention to the prices. There were 5 girls that were respectful of a budget. In the end, we got $125 leotards (that GK was planning to discontinue the next season, but did not bother to mention this when the rep came to size the girls).
We had so much trouble with GK, that this past season, we switched to alpha factor... but that meant EVERYONE getting new leotards AND warm ups. All the Adult warm up pants were too big, so we are changing pants for next season, but we are hoping to keep the same leotard style for at least 3-4 years.
